Enter the Dragon

Enter the Dragon

Year: 1973

Runtime: 102 min

Language: English

Director: Robert Clouse

ActionDramaThrillerCrime

In this electrifying thrill ride, Bruce Lee embarks on a quest for vengeance as a martial-arts master seeking justice for his sister's tragic demise. With his fists and feet flying, he infiltrates a high-stakes kung fu tournament to confront the ruthless narcotics kingpin behind her murder.

1

Sparring Competition

Mr. Braithwaite attends a thrilling sparring competition in Hong Kong, where the renowned martial artist Lee faces a much larger opponent, Sammo Kam-Bo Hung. Lee showcases his incredible skill by performing a breathtaking flip over a line of monks, impressing the audience and securing his victory.

Hong Kong
2

Wisdom of Harmony

After his victory, Lee takes time to mentor a young student, emphasizing the importance of harmony and control in martial arts. He teaches the boy that true strength is not found in anger or ego, but in respect and discipline, demonstrating the respectful act of bowing.

Dojo
3

Invitation to Tournament

Mr. Braithwaite shares an invitation extended to Lee for a grand martial arts tournament hosted on a remote island by the enigmatic Han, who is rumored to be involved in illegal activities. Although initially hesitant, Lee ultimately decides to accept the invitation to infiltrate the tournament and uncover the truth.

Hong Kong
4

Consulting the Old Man

Before leaving, Lee visits the wise Old Man at his Shaolin temple, who reveals the tragic fate of Lee's sister, Su Lin. The Old Man recounts how Su Lin bravely fought against Han's henchmen, ultimately taking her own life to escape their brutality, igniting a deep desire for revenge within Lee.

Shaolin Temple
5

Journey to the Island Begins

As Lee prepares for his mission, he is joined by two companions: Roper, a charming playboy evading mobsters, and Williams, who has recently escaped a troubled past. During their boat trip to Han's island, they engage in playful wagers involving a praying mantis fight, strengthening their bond.

Boat
6

Arrival at Han's Island

Upon reaching the island, the trio is welcomed by a vibrant atmosphere filled with martial arts enthusiasts training on exquisite courts. That night, Han hosts a lavish banquet, showcasing mesmerizing performances, while Roper develops a romantic interest in Tania, one of Han's attendants.

Han's Island
7

Meeting Mei Ling

During the banquet, Lee encounters Mei Ling, a spy also sent by Braithwaite. Mei Ling informs Lee about the alarming disappearances of young women on the island, raising Lee's suspicions about Han's true intentions and operations on the island.

Dining Hall
8

Discovery of the Drug Operation

Lee's investigations reveal Han's deeply sinister underground heroin operations, showcasing the extent of Han's criminal activities. This discovery heightens the tension as Lee realizes the gravity of the situation he has willingly stepped into on the island.

Underground Facility
9

Tournament Tensions Rise

Amid the escalating tension of the tournament, both Lee and Roper secure victories in their initial matches. However, Han's ruthless methods surface as he punishes fighters brutally for any perceived disobedience, demonstrating his tyrannical control.

Tournament Arena
10

Tragic Confrontation

The competition takes a dire turn when Williams is confronted by Han, resulting in a brutal display of violence. Han fatally beats Williams, leaving Roper horrified and further embroiled in Han's malevolent schemes.

Tournament Arena
11

Climactic Battle

In an explosive showdown, Lee faces Bolo, Han's most formidable fighter, pushing the limits of his martial arts skills. After defeating Bolo, Lee confronts Han, who engages him with a menacing clawed hand, leading to a tense battle of wits and strategy.

Fight Arena
12

Final Duel

The climactic duel between Lee and Han takes place among mirrors, complicating the fight for both opponents. Lee's agility and strategic mind ultimately grant him the upper hand, culminating in a decisive defeat for Han.

Mirror Room
13

Aftermath of the Battle

Following the intense confrontation, Roper begins to recover from the chaos of the tournament while reflecting on the transformations each character undertook. The film closes with a haunting image of Han's claw lodged in a table, symbolizing the struggles faced on the island.
